Among the changes that have taken hold in the ITAD industry, ESG reporting is one of the most prominent as a new industry standard, and many companies are seeking out other organizations that offer ESG reporting. Some remain on the fence about ESG, but it provides many enterprise benefits, including environmental accountability, community involvement, and more. 

As a value-added IT asset disposition service, ESG represents an enterprise’s environmental, social, and governance policies and provides transparency and accountability within the workplace. Transparency is something many clients, as well as stakeholders, look for. An enterprise that can provide full transparency fosters loyalty and trust, ensuring clients are in reliable hands. 

Today, many businesses are striving to be more sustainable. They often will only do business with companies that have a solid environmental commitment or strategies to reduce energy consumption. One-third of ESG focuses on environmental awareness and can help organizations reduce their carbon footprint and become more eco-friendly by setting and meeting environmental ESG goals. 

ESG also focuses on how a company engages with and provides for its community. In the ITAD industry, ESG social criteria are met through device reuse, repair and remarketing services, and donations programs. Rather than getting rid of retired IT assets, many businesses wish to donate them to other organizations in need, such as schools, nursing homes, or others who may not have access to technology. This helps bridge the digital divide and extends the lifecycle of used devices.
